There are actually 7 roles of the Presidency. 1. Chief of State 2. Chief Executive 3. Chief Diplomat 4. Commander-in-Chief 5. Chief Legislator 6. Chief of Party 7.Chief Guardian of the Economy

What are the six roles of the media?

There are six roles to responsible media. These include the informative role, educative role, platform role, publicity role, adversarial role, and advocacy rule.
